fishbites Posted March 8, 2009 Report Share Posted March 8, 2009 I've just got myself some etching cream and thanks to a very nice person - a stencil to use it with... The actual fish logo is from a photo of the very first adult male betta I raised - I used photoshop to turn it into a black & white line art drawing (not the best work but it looks ok if you're not a Betta judge or an art critic). Then I got a person to make a stencil for me. She duplicated the betta drawing and put the lettering and bubbles to make a logo. The colours are from a type of wax that will only adhere to the etched area - I rubbed on the colours that I wanted and then buffed it off with a soft cloth and hey presto! The etching cream was easy to use and only took a few minutes to apply and then rinse off with water. Not sure now whether I'll brand some of my home made tanks with it to show off or what I'll do.
